Market Overview

The Global Wireless Connectivity Market will grow from USD 93.11 Billion in 2024 to USD 194.88 Billion by 2030 at a 13.10% CAGR. The global wireless connectivity market encompasses technologies facilitating data exchange without physical cables, including cellular networks such as 2G, 3G, 4G, and 5G, Wi-Fi, and Bluetooth. Key drivers supporting market expansion include the increasing demand for mobile and flexible network access, the proliferation of Internet of Things devices across diverse sectors, and the widespread adoption of digital transformation initiatives by enterprises. These factors collectively stimulate the need for ubiquitous, high-speed wireless communication solutions.

A significant challenge impeding market expansion is ensuring robust cybersecurity across increasingly interconnected networks, which introduces vulnerabilities for data breaches and service disruptions. Despite this, the market continues its substantial contribution to the global economy. According to the GSMA, mobile technologies and services generated approximately $6.5 trillion in economic value added globally in 2024, representing 5.8% of global GDP.

Key Market Drivers

The proliferation of Internet of Things and connected devices represents a fundamental force driving the global wireless connectivity market. Industries integrate smart sensors and various endpoints to enhance efficiency, automate processes, and gather critical data for informed decision making. This expanding ecosystem necessitates robust, pervasive, and efficient wireless communication solutions capable of managing vast data volumes and diverse connectivity requirements. According to GSMA Intelligence, in March 2024, the enterprise segment alone accounted for 10.7 billion IoT connections. Complementing this trend are significant advancements in next-generation wireless technologies, particularly 5G. These technologies offer unprecedented speeds, ultra-low latency, and massive connection density, directly enabling complex use cases for IoT and digital transformation. The enhanced capabilities support real-time applications such as autonomous systems and advanced telemedicine. According to Ericsson, November 2024, "Ericsson Mobility Report", 5G subscriptions reached 2.3 billion globally at the end of 2024. These technological leaps provide necessary infrastructure for growing demand for high-performance wireless access.

The combined momentum from these interconnected drivers significantly propels the global wireless connectivity market. This sustained evolution is reflected in the growing demand for network capacity and high-speed data transmission. According to Ericsson, in 2024, mobile network data traffic grew 25 percent year-on-year between the end of March 2023 and the end of March 2024. This demonstrates the tangible impact on network utilization and market activity.

Key Market Challenges

Ensuring robust cybersecurity presents a significant impediment to the expansion of the global wireless connectivity market. The increasing interconnectivity of networks, driven by technological advancements like 5G and the proliferation of Internet of Things devices, inherently creates more points of vulnerability. These vulnerabilities expose critical infrastructure and user data to risks of breaches and service interruptions, undermining the reliability and trustworthiness essential for market growth. The complexity of managing security across diverse devices and network layers further exacerbates this challenge, requiring substantial investment and expertise.

The direct impact on market growth is evident through operational disruptions and erosion of user confidence. Such incidents necessitate extensive resources for recovery and preventative measures, diverting capital from innovation and infrastructure expansion. According to the European Union Agency for Cybersecurity (ENISA), in 2024, 188 telecom security incidents were reported in the EU, resulting in 1743 million user hours lost. These service disruptions directly impair user experience and deter new adoption, as both enterprises and consumers are hesitant to embrace services perceived as unreliable. This effectively limits market expansion and overall adoption rates.

Key Market Trends

The increasing integration of edge computing is significantly transforming the global wireless connectivity market by decentralizing data processing closer to the point of origin. This architectural shift enables ultra-low latency and optimized bandwidth usage, which are critical for demanding applications such as real-time analytics and industrial automation. Telecommunication providers are increasingly leveraging this trend to enhance the responsiveness and reliability of their networks. For instance, according to Ericsson and Supermicro, in June 2025, they announced a collaboration to accelerate Edge AI deployment by combining Ericsson's 5G connectivity with Supermicro's Edge AI platforms, creating unified solutions for rapid implementation. This development is pivotal for supporting advanced capabilities like autonomous systems and augmented reality, directly influencing how wireless infrastructure is designed and utilized to meet evolving enterprise demands.

The development of sustainable wireless technologies represents a crucial trend influencing the market, driven by environmental responsibility and the imperative to reduce operational costs. This encompasses efforts to improve energy efficiency, integrate renewable energy sources, and embrace circular economy principles in network infrastructure. According to data from a telco energy benchmark study by GSMA Intelligence, in August 2025, renewables accounted for approximately 30% of total telco energy consumption in 2024, reflecting a notable 10 percentage point increase from 2023. Such initiatives are essential for mitigating the environmental impact of growing data traffic and expanding network coverage. A notable example is Nokia, which was selected in October 2024 to lead the European Commission-backed SUSTAIN-6G project, focusing on how next-generation 6G networks can foster a sustainable future across areas like energy smart grids and e-health. This trend underscores a commitment to balancing technological advancement with ecological stewardship.

Segmental Insights

The Automotive segment is notably the fastest-growing within the Global Wireless Connectivity Market. This rapid expansion stems from the pervasive integration of advanced wireless technologies essential for connected vehicle functionalities. Key drivers include escalating consumer demand for sophisticated in-vehicle infotainment systems and the critical need for robust connectivity supporting advanced driver-assistance systems and autonomous driving capabilities. The widespread implementation of 5G technology and Vehicle-to-Everything (V2X) communication further propels this growth by enabling enhanced vehicle safety, operational efficiency, and real-time data exchange for over-the-air updates.

Regional Insights

Asia Pacific leads the global wireless connectivity market due to several converging factors. The region benefits from substantial government initiatives promoting digitalization and significant investments in advanced network infrastructure, particularly 5G technology, across its diverse economies. This proactive support fosters widespread connectivity. Furthermore, a large and expanding consumer base, coupled with rapid urbanization and industrialization, drives immense demand for wireless solutions in consumer electronics and smart infrastructure projects like smart cities. The region’s robust manufacturing capabilities and technological expertise also contribute significantly to its market dominance.

Recent Developments

  • In November 2025, Kyocera Corporation demonstrated a breakthrough in Underwater Wireless Optical Communication (UWOC) technology. The company successfully achieved short-range data transmission speeds of 5.2 Gbps, representing one of the fastest fiberless UWOC technologies shown. This innovation is poised to enable real-time, large-volume data transmission for critical applications such as ocean exploration and advanced underwater robot operations, significantly enhancing wireless connectivity in marine environments.

  • In March 2025, Ericsson and Turk Telekom announced a collaboration agreement focused on 6G research and development. This partnership, unveiled at Mobile World Congress 2025, aims to enrich the knowledge base within Turk Telekom's 6G lab. A key part of their joint effort includes participation in the SafeRoute-6G project, which seeks to enhance transportation safety using advanced 6G capabilities. This strategic collaboration highlights ongoing efforts to shape the future of global wireless connectivity standards and applications.

  • In October 2024, Nokia announced new Wi-Fi and fiber solutions, expanding its offerings in the global wireless connectivity market. The company enriched its Digital Automation Cloud Wi-Fi solution with AI-powered network performance optimizing capabilities. Additionally, Nokia introduced the Lightspan MF-8, which augmented its 25/50/100G fiber access portfolio. These new solutions were slated for availability in the Nokia MX Industrial Edge application catalogue starting in the final quarter of 2024, aiming to deliver enhanced wireless performance for diverse deployments.

  • In April 2024, Qualcomm Technologies introduced a breakthrough micro-power Wi-Fi system, the Qualcomm QCC730 Wi-Fi solution, aimed at Internet of Things (IoT) connectivity. This technological advancement was noted for offering up to 88% lower power consumption compared to previous generations. The innovation is expected to significantly impact the global wireless connectivity market by enabling more efficient and extended battery life for devices in industrial, commercial, and consumer applications, driving broader IoT adoption.
